How to replace steer tires in older 3-wheel

We have an older Crown SC30 3-wheel, electric, counterbalance forklift and we need to replace the steer tires (the dual tires in the back of the unit, under the battery). Dumb question: how do we access these steer tires? Do we need to remove the battery to get to them? I am really stuck in here.... Thanks.

Jack up the back and put put hardwood blocks to support it. Then pull the axle shaft out and out come the wheels.
